Booking Overview

This show is a practical platform for Christian authors—covering writing craft, getting published, and marketing with input from publishing insiders. It’s a strong booking opportunity for literary professionals and recognized Christian publishing experts who can share actionable advice for writers.

How to Write Books Kids Can't Put Down

May 12, 2026

A kid in my fifth-grade Sunday school class recently asked, "What's social media?"She had no idea. And she wasn't the only one.Gen Alpha grew up with less screen time, more parental guardrails, and completely different expectations for the stories they want to read.
